'Mission: Impossible - Ghost Protocol' has become the most successful film in the action series after raking in $571 million at the box office.
The fourth movie of the popular franchise, which sees Tom Cruise reprise his role as agent Ethan Hunt, has made the millions worldwide since its release last December.
According to Contactmusic.com, vice chairman of Paramount, Rob Moore said that he was thrilled with the success of the Brad Bird-directed film which also stars Jeremy Renner and Simon Pegg.
"Brad Bird, Tom Cruise, J.J. Abrams and the entire team who worked on 'M:I4' created an incredibly entertaining film, one that fans worldwide embraced in record numbers," he said.
The movie surpasses its three predecessors including 'Mission: Impossible II,' the next most successful film which made $546 million worldwide.
In the latest instalment of the series Ethan Hunt sets off on a mission with his new team to clear the name of the Impossible Missions Force after the unofficial branch of the CIA is shut down over allegations in the bombing of the Kremlin.
